Statute overview
About this statute
Some parties may agree to bring a non-consumer transaction under this Chapter, but certain consumer credit transactions may not do that. Creditors usually cannot do more than four such transactions in a calendar year without licensing. Written credit contracts must match the agreed terms and fees, and some loans must use actuarial or simple interest for payment allocation.
